Advertisement

Unity3D中的脚本调用

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
简介:本文详细讲解了在Unity3D中如何编写和使用脚本来实现游戏对象间的交互与功能扩展。通过实例代码展示关键概念和技术细节。 在Unity3D中脚本调用的相关学习与交流,请大家多多指教。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Unity3D
    优质
    简介:本文详细讲解了在Unity3D中如何编写和使用脚本来实现游戏对象间的交互与功能扩展。通过实例代码展示关键概念和技术细节。 在Unity3D中脚本调用的相关学习与交流,请大家多多指教。
  • Unity3D
    优质
    《Unity3D常用的脚本》是一份详尽指南,涵盖游戏开发中必备的编程技巧和实用脚本案例,帮助开发者高效利用Unity引擎创造精彩游戏。 这里包含了一些常用的Unity3D脚本,既有JavaScript版本也有C#版本,希望能对你有所帮助。
  • Unity3D场景画线
    优质
    《Unity3D中的场景画线脚本》是一篇介绍如何在Unity3D开发环境中编写和使用代码来绘制不同类型的线条于游戏或应用界面的文章。文章深入浅出地讲解了相关的编程技巧与应用场景,适合初学者及进阶开发者参考学习。 基于Unity引擎编写的脚本可以在3D场景中绘制平滑线,无需修改即可直接使用,仅供学习参考。
  • Unity3D与Python:在UnityPython
    优质
    本书深入浅出地介绍了如何在Unity3D游戏引擎中使用Python进行脚本编写,帮助读者掌握将Python应用于游戏开发的独特技能。 在Unity3D的Python编辑器使用中(所用版本为5.6.1),根据@cesardeazevedo的方法并进行简化后,现在只需简单放置即可使用。具体操作步骤如下:首先,在游戏物体上绑定PyRun脚本;然后,在该脚本上设置PyFile和PyFilePath属性。 代码示例如下: ```csharp public class PyRun : MonoBehaviour{ // Python文件 public Object pyFile; // Python文件路径,默认为Assets/src/python/ public string pyFilePath = Assets/src/python/; } ``` 请确保按照上述说明进行设置,以便正确使用Python编辑器。
  • Unity3D文教学.pdf
    优质
    《Unity3D脚本中文教学》是一本专为初学者设计的教程书,全面讲解了如何使用C#语言在Unity引擎中编写游戏逻辑。书中通过实例详细介绍了Unity脚本的基础知识、编程技巧和最佳实践,帮助读者快速掌握开发技能,创造出色的游戏作品。 《Unity3D脚本中文教程.pdf》内容详尽,包含了API的解释以及示例代码。
  • Unity3D圣经.rar
    优质
    《Unity3D圣经》是一份全面深入介绍Unity游戏引擎开发技巧和实战应用的中文教程资源,适合希望精通Unity开发的游戏开发者学习使用。 Unity3D是一款强大的跨平台游戏开发工具,在创建2D、3D游戏以及交互式体验内容方面被广泛使用。它以易用性、高效性能及丰富的功能集而受到开发者们的喜爱。 《Unity3D圣典中文脚本》是专为Unity3D开发者准备的重要资源,包含详尽的中文API和函数解释,对于学习与掌握Unity3D编程具有关键作用。 该引擎采用基于C#语言的脚本系统,允许开发人员通过编写代码来控制游戏对象的行为及实现逻辑。《Unity3D圣典》涵盖了从基础到高级的所有概念和技术细节,包括C#在Unity中的应用、生命周期管理、组件体系结构等各个方面。 例如,在MonoBehavior类中定义了一系列的方法(如`Awake()`、`Start()`和`Update()`),用于特定时间点执行代码。其中,当脚本实例化后首次调用的是`Awake()`, 而在物体激活并准备运行时则会触发 `Start()`;每帧更新期间将不断被调用的则是`Update()`方法。 Unity还提供了自定义图形渲染效果的功能,包括Surface Shaders和VertexFragment Shaders等Shader语言。理解光照模型与材质系统有助于创建复杂的视觉效果。 物理引擎方面,支持刚体(Rigidbody)及碰撞器(Collider),用于模拟真实世界的物理行为;通过调整属性可以控制物体的运动,并使用碰撞器来检测对象之间的交互情况。 动画系统的功能则允许开发者定义和管理角色或物品的动作。借助Animator控制器实现多种状态间的混合与转换,为游戏中的角色赋予活力。 音频处理方面,则提供了AudioSource、AudioListener组件以及一系列工具用于管理和设计声音效果,使音效开发变得直观且强大。 网络支持是Unity的另一大特性,它简化了多人在线游戏的设计过程。通过提供同步机制、服务器客户端架构及网络变量等技术手段来降低复杂的编程难度。 输入管理方面同样灵活多样,能够轻松处理包括键盘鼠标在内的多种设备事件。 总而言之,《Unity3D圣典中文脚本》是一份对于开发者而言不可或缺的参考资料,无论你是初学者还是经验丰富的专业人士都能从中获益匪浅。通过深入研究这份文档可以更好地掌握Unity3D的脚本系统,并提升游戏开发水平。
  • Unity3D全集
    优质
    《Unity3D脚本全集》是一本全面解析Unity游戏引擎编程技巧的专业书籍,涵盖从基础到高级的各种脚本应用实例。适合开发者深入学习与实践。 这是一份关于Unity3d脚本的全面总结,包含了许多实用的脚本示例,既有JavaScript也有C#语言,并且涵盖了多种操作方法。
  • Unity3D物体拖动移动
    优质
    该简介介绍了一个用于Unity3D游戏引擎的物体拖动和移动功能的脚本。此脚本允许用户通过鼠标或触摸屏操作来交互式地移动场景中的对象,增强了用户体验与互动性。 如何使用鼠标任意拖动物体移动?这涉及到空间坐标与屏幕坐标的转换,并且已经应用了相应的技术。
  • Unity3D打字机效果GUI
    优质
    本简介介绍如何在Unity3D中使用C#编写一个模拟经典打字机效果的GUI脚本,为游戏或应用增添独特的文本显示动画。 在Unity开发过程中,如果需要让UI字幕像打字机一样逐个显示字体字符,可以使用GUI来实现这一效果。
  • UnityAVProVideo方法
    优质
    本文将详细介绍在Unity引擎中如何使用AVProVideo插件的各种方法进行视频播放和操作,帮助开发者掌握其核心功能。 本段落介绍了视频播放与暂停的功能实现方法以及如何将视频下载到本地存储,并且探讨了计算视频长度及进度条相关技术的文章内容。原文章地址为 http://blog..net/until_/article/details/79390058,这里对其进行了重写以符合要求。 重新组织语言后如下: 本段落讨论了几种关于视频处理的技术实现方法,包括如何让视频可以播放和暂停、怎样将在线视频下载至本地设备上存储以及计算视频的总时长。此外还涉及到了进度条的相关技术知识。 以上内容基于原文章的主要信息进行了简化与重述,以便读者能够快速了解其核心要点。